List All 2 PricesPeople who quickly get bored at home need an offroad camera like the μ TOUGH-8000, the high tech tool that fits into every bag. It is waterproof to a depth of 10 metres, shockproof to a height of 2 metres and includes a high precision 3.6x wide optical zoom. This makes it the ideal partner for expeditions into the mountains and the canyons. With the convenient TAP Control you can operate the camera by tapping the body. The Myu Tough 8000 is an extension of Olympus' collection of all-terrain cameras and it's definitely a step in the right direction, with a wide-angle lens, better grip and more responsiveness. It still lags behind land-based digital cameras, but good performance underwater wins it an extra star. Read more

Overall, I am very happy with my camera. I've taken it under water and to the mountains and it functions just fine. The only negative so far is that the menus sometimes get a little hard to navigate through. I have been using Canons for a lot of years and theirs is much more intuitive.
